The market capitalization to realized value index (MVRV) for ‎#بيتكوين approached 1.3, indicating that investors are currently exiting a state of pessimism.



This indicator is used to determine whether Bitcoin's price is excessively high or low compared to investors' purchase prices.

How does it work?
- When MVRV is less than 1
This means most investors are pessimistic or despairing, and the market is often near the bottom.
- When MVRV is between 1 and 2
This indicates that investors are exploring the price, and the market is still in a healthy zone.
- When MVRV is above 3 or 4, it suggests that investors are optimistic or euphoric, and the market is often near the top.

Accuracy:
- Considered one of the most precise long-term indicators for Bitcoin because it relies on real blockchain data, not just technical analysis.
- Strong in the long term.
- Good for identifying accumulation and distribution zones and approximate price levels.

Limitations:
- Does not account for Bitcoin movements within exchange wallets and Layer 2 solutions.
- Does not consider news or external events affecting the network, such as (approval of an ETF investment fund, economic crises, or government regulations).
